                    <dim:field mdschema="dc" element="description" qualifier="abstract">n this paper we present a solution for secure voice communication for government institutions, suitable for deployment in non-developed regions which suffer from bad mobile network coverage, problems with power supply and relatively frequent acts of criminal activities and terrorism. The main emphasize of this paper is that TETRA, as a system designed for operation in crisis situations, could also be used for small scale deployment, rather than region or country level solution. As an example we gave preliminary use case of similar system deployment on randomly chosen area based on publicly available data about non-developed regions.</dim:field>
